February 11, 2025
Judge Told, Again, To Strike Ex-Mich. State Coach's Firing Suit
Michigan State University has told a federal judge it's time to permanently toss its former football coach's wrongful termination suit, saying Mel Tucker has repeatedly failed to plausibly allege that his firing was motivated by money, race or university leaders' self-interest.
